Earth moving services involve the use of specialized equipment to move, excavate, or level large quantities of soil, gravel, or other materials on a property. These services are essential for preparing land for construction projects, landscaping, or infrastructure development. Contractors typically utilize mach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, backhoes, and loaders to perform tasks efficiently and accurately, ensuring the land is properly shaped and cleared for its intended purpose.
This service helps address common property challenges such as uneven terrain, excess soil or debris, and the need for foundation preparation. It is often used to create level building sites, improve drainage, or remove obstructions that could hinder construction or landscaping efforts. By reshaping the land, earth moving services contribute to safer, more functional properties and help prevent future issues related to poor grading or improper site preparation.
Properties that frequently utilize earth moving services include residential lots, commercial developments, industrial sites, agricultural land, and public infrastructure projects. Residential properties may require earth moving for driveway installation, yard grading, or pool excavation. Commercial and industrial properties often need extensive site preparation for building foundations, parking lots, or landscaping. Agricultural properties may use earth moving to improve drainage or prepare fields for planting, while public works projects such as roads, parks, and utilities also rely heavily on these services.

Equipment Costs - Renting earth moving equipment can range from $200 to $1,000 per day, depending on the type and size of machinery such as excavators or bulldozers. Additional fees may apply for delivery and setup services.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for earth moving services typically fall between $50 and $150 per hour, with total costs varying based on project complexity and duration. Larger projects may require multiple workers, increasing overall expenses.
Site Preparation Fees - Preparing a site for earth moving can cost anywhere from $500 to $3,000, depending on the size of the area and the amount of debris or existing materials that need removal. This includes grading, leveling, and clearing.
Permitting and Additional Services - Permits and extra services like drainage or soil stabilization can add $200 to $2,500 to the project cost. These fees depend on local regulations and the specific requirements of the site.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
